The global Mobile Infrared Sensor market was valued at USD 1.45 billion in 2022, up from USD 820 million in 2016, reflecting a CAGR of 8.2%. Rising demand in automotive, security, and healthcare sectors—where thermal imaging usage increased by 37% from 2018–2022—has accelerated adoption. Over 28 million units were deployed globally in 2022, a 42% increase compared to 2018.

Historical Market Performance (2014–2022)

Between 2014 and 2022, revenue grew from USD 600 million to USD 1.45 billion, an increase of USD 850 million. Unit shipments rose from 12 million to 28 million, representing a 133% increase. North America’s share increased from 32% to 35%, while Asia-Pacific expanded from 24% to 29% due to industrial automation and smart city initiatives.

Regional Market Breakdown (2022)

  • North America: USD 508 million (35%)

  • Asia-Pacific: USD 421 million (29%)

  • Europe: USD 348 million (24%)

  • Latin America: USD 72 million (5%)

  • Middle East & Africa: USD 72 million (5%)

Asia-Pacific recorded the highest CAGR of 9.4% from 2018–2022, supported by investments exceeding USD 75 billion in automotive and industrial automation technologies.

Application Insights

In 2022, automotive LiDAR and driver-assistance applications accounted for USD 580 million (40%) of revenue. Security and surveillance contributed USD 435 million (30%), healthcare monitoring USD 290 million (20%), and industrial applications USD 145 million (10%). A 2022 survey showed 68% of enterprises increased IR sensor adoption to enhance safety and automation.

Competitive Landscape

Top 10 vendors represent 57% of global revenue. FLIR leads with 12%, followed by Panasonic (9%) and Lumentum (7%). Emerging Asian vendors captured 15% of unit shipments, reflecting strong regional penetration.
